Thomas Kearins is an avid supporter of Cahonas and has raised money with a charity run. In 2007, professional wrestling referee Thomas Kearins jumped headfirst into the wrestling scene and hasn’t slowed down since. Embracing every opportunity that came his way, he rapidly worked his way up, calling the shots for major Scottish promotions before landing a spot at top independent promotion Insane Championship Wrestling in 2013. Thomas appeared on the biggest British independent professional wrestling event in over 30 years, ICW Fear & Loathing at The SSE Hydro Arena in 2016, and, over the years, has stood across the ring from WWE Superstars such as Rey Mysterio, Kurt Angle, and Drew McIntyre. In 2018, Thomas made history by becoming the first Scot to referee for the world's biggest sports entertainment company, WWE. Since then, he has overseen thousands of matches across the UK, Ireland, Finland, and Spain. Outside the ring, Thomas is a communications specialist, and was recently announced as the Director of Communications for ICW.
